SYP-2583 is an investigational mRNA vaccine candidate being developed by Samyang Holdings Biopharm Group for the prevention or treatment of Hepatitis C Virus (HCV) infection. The vaccine is formulated using Samyang's proprietary SENS™ (Samyang Elucidated Nanoparticle System) platform, which utilizes nanoparticle technology to facilitate the stable delivery and cellular uptake of mRNA. Currently in the preclinical stage, SYP-2583 is designed to induce a robust immune response against HCV by enabling the expression of viral antigens within the host, addressing a significant global need for effective HCV prevention and therapeutic strategies.
